GENESEO – Michael Oberg, a distinguished Professor of History at SUNY Geneseo, has been elected a fellow of the New York Academy of History. According to a press release from SUNY Geneseo, membership in the academy is by invitation only and is limited to about 200 authors, archivists, public historians, teachers, librarians, administrators, and others with a demonstrated record of accomplishment in New York history. Oberg Becomes SUNY Geneseo’s Sixth Distinguished Professor Awardee
GENESEO – Michael Oberg, professor of history at SUNY Geneseo and an internationally renowned scholar in Native American studies, has been appointed a Distinguished University Professor by the SUNY Board of Trustees.
